LETTER TO STUDENTS - APRIL 17, 2007 | |

From: Media Relations April 17, 2007Dear Students, As I write this, I have a horrible feeling in the pit of my stomach. Our friends, family and colleagues at Virginia Tech have experienced the unthinkable, the loss of members of their community. This tragedy has touched countless numbers of people, both within and outside of Virginia Tech. Our heavy hearts go out to them during this very difficult time. At JMU, like Virginia Tech, we have had a history of being a very safe environment, and for that we have been grateful. However, the tragedy at Virginia Tech is a reminder that we are like a small city, inherent with city issues and problems. Please be diligent by locking your doors, not walking alone at night, looking out for each other, and increasing your personal and community safety awareness. James Madison University is a strong and unified community. The friendliness and care shown by faculty, staff and students permeates our daily lives. During this horrifying ordeal, we have seen members of our community supporting each other and reaching out to those at Virginia Tech. I thank you for your spirit of giving to each other and to those in need. Many emotions will be experienced and expressed as the events continue to unfold. Our Counseling and Student Development Center has additional counselors available for those students who would like support and assistance dealing with the aftermath of this tragic situation. The Center is located in Varner House. Should you need a counselor after 5:00 pm, on-call counselors will also be available for counseling and support. Please contact them at 568-6913. Tonight, the SGA will hold a light vigil at 9:00 p.m. at the Festival meadow. This will be another opportunity for us to show our support as a community. For additional information and updates, please continue to check the JMU webpage. Sincerely, Mark Warner Senior Vice President for Student Affairs & University Planning |
